The Live Business Scenario: A Week of Crisis and Opportunity

At the heart of the experiment is a real, functioning software company embedded within a live system, where every workday is monitored and analyzed. This company faces the typical, yet critical challenges any small business encounters: customer complaints, internal crises, ethical dilemmas, and sales opportunities.

Four cutting-edge AI models, including GPT-5.6-sol and Kimi K3, are tasked with managing this company through its worst week. Each model is subjected to identical scenarios, from operational mishaps to manipulative sales tactics, all designed to test decision-making, honesty, and strategic insight.

What the Models Did and How They Fared

Remarkably, all four models successfully identified every crisis, demonstrating a high level of situational awareness. They refused every manipulation attempt — from fake CEO messages to staged media tricks — showing a strong commitment to integrity. However, their ability to capitalize on opportunities varied significantly.

Only two models managed to secure the company’s most valuable deal: a €55,000 contract. This requires not just good diagnosis but also the insight to dig beneath surface information — in this case, discovering a critical document reference buried two layers deep in the company’s files. That’s what gave them the edge, allowing them to close the deal at full price, adding over €4,500 MRR to the company’s revenue.

The Human-Like Personalities of AI Models

The differences among models are more than technical; they reflect management personalities. For example, Opus 4.8, which ran with extensive rules and thorough analysis, ended up leaving potential revenue on the table due to indecision and slipping discipline. Its exhaustive approach was thorough but less decisive under pressure.

Meanwhile, Kimi K3, operating without an effort parameter default, ran with a more disciplined and fair approach, ultimately closing the deal. The models’ behaviors mirror distinct management styles: meticulous but inflexible, or disciplined but opportunistic.

A Test of Integrity Under Pressure

Beyond decisions about sales, the models faced social engineering attempts — staged fake CEO approvals and reporter tricks. All five models refused to be manipulated, citing concerns about impersonation or approval bypasses. Kimi K3 explicitly stated: “Treat the request as a suspected approval-bypass / possible impersonation.” This demonstrates that these AI models are not only decision-makers but also gatekeepers against deception.
